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

Insert excerpt
SCOI:Task Status
SCOI:Task Status
nopaneltrue

Info
titleGuidance

This template allows for the documentation of service definitions based on the requirements found at: /wiki/spaces/SCOI/pages/59605116

General requirements to remember:

SWIM-DEFN-010Service definition coverage

A service definition shall define a single service


Note: This concerns the definition of a service that can be implemented by service providers. It is not used to describe a running service - use a service description in that case.

Note: This requirement uses "define" rather than "describe".

SWIM-DEFN-020Service definition languageThe textual descriptions in a service definition shall be written in English using the spelling listed as the primary British spelling when conflicting spellings exist.-

Table of Contents
maxLevel2
typeflat


Info
titleStatus Key
  • Status
    titleTBD
    - No work has started
  • Status
    colourRed
    titleWORKING
    - Content is being worked on, comments discussed
  • Status
    colourYellow
    titleDRAFT
    - Draft is ready, comments resolved
  • Status
    colourGreen
    titleREVIEWED
    - Group has reviewed, edited the final draft
  • Status
    colourBlue
    titleAGREED
    - Content is finalised and agreed



Service Definition Identification

Status
titleTBD

Info
titleTrace

SWIM-DEFN-030

service definition identification

title

Service Definition for Aeronautical Aerodrome Maps Service

edition

00.00.01

reference date

2022-04-27

Service Identification

Status
colourRed
titleWORKING

Info
titleTrace

SWIM-DEFN-040

service identification

service name

  • Aeronautical Aerodrome Maps Service
  • Aeronautical Aerodrome Map  Retrieval Service
  • Aeronautical Aerodrome Map Access Service

Service Abstract

Status
titleTBD

Info
titleTrace

SWIM-DEFN-050

service abstract

PJ15-11: The Aeronautical Digital Map Common Service provides users the capability to retrieve graphical representation of aeronautical data / information. The output is a standardized / harmonised graphic information that can be retrieved by individual requests demanding specific geographical areas.

8.3.10: The AeronauticalInformationMap service provides the CDM for the provision of aeronautical information maps.

The purpose of the service is the provision of digital aeronautical information maps resembling the current aeronautical AIP charts but improving its functionalities and usability.
The service builds on top of ISO "IS 19128:2005 Geographic information - Web map server interface." standard extending it to support the specific aeronautical information mapping needs.
The typical use case for the service is a request with input parameters regarding the map configuration needed and an image output provided by the service.

8.3.10: The main purpose of the AeronauticalInformationMap service is to provide maps as raster images to consumers

AMIS: AccessAMDBMap Aims to fulfil Information Exchange Requirements of accessing pre-styled geo-referenced AMDB layers (bitmap images).

Service Definition Provider

Status
titleTBD

Info
titleTrace

SWIM-DEFN-085

service definition provider

nameEUROCONTROL
abbreviated name
descriptionEUROCONTROL is an intergovernmental organisation with 41 Member and 2 Comprehensive Agreement States.

Geographical Extent of Information

Status
colourRed
titleWORKING

Info
titleTrace

SWIM-DEFN-090

geographical extent of information

Service Categories

Status
titleTBD

Info
titleTrace
SWIM-DEFN-095, SWIM-DEFN-100

service categories





category category name

regulated information exchange

value

AERONAUTICAL_INFORMATION_EXCHANGE

scheme

http://reference.swim.aero/information-services/service-categories/CodeRegulatedInformationExchangeType.html 

categorycategory nameinformation domain
valueAERONAUTICAL_INFORMATION
schemehttps://reference.swim.aero/information-services/service-categories/CodeInformationDomainType.html
category category name

business activity

value

INFORMATION_MANAGEMENT

scheme

http://reference.swim.aero/information-services/service-categories/CodeBusinessActivityType.html 

category category name

intended service consumer

value

CIVIL_AIRSPACE_USER, MILITARY_AIRSPACE_USER, CIVIL_AIR_NAVIGATION_SERVICE_PROVIDER, MILITARY_AIR_NAVIGATION_SERVICE_PROVIDER, AIR_TRAFFIC_SERVICE_PROVIDER, REGULATED_METEOROLOGICAL_SERVICE_PROVIDER, AERONAUTICAL_INFORMATION_SERVICE_PROVIDER, COMMUNICATION_NAVIGATION_AND_SURVEILLANCE_SERVICE_PROVIDER, PROVIDER_OF_DATA_SERVICES, NETWORK_MANAGER, AIRPORT_OPERATOR, AIRSIDE_GROUND_HANDLER, MILITARY_DEFENCE_CENTRE

See High level description of the service offer

scheme

http://reference.swim.aero/information-services/service-categories/CodeStakeholderType.html 

category category nameintended service provider
valueAERONAUTICAL_INFORMATION_SERVICE_PROVIDER
schemehttp://reference.swim.aero/information-services/service-categories/CodeStakeholderType.html 
categorycategory nameservice type
valueAERONAUTICAL_AERODROME_MAP_ACCESS_SERVICE
schemehttp://reference.swim.aero/information-services/service-categories/CodeServiceType

Service Standard Reference

Status
colourRed
titleWORKING


Info
titleTrace
SWIM-DEFN-120

service standard reference



reference
implemented options
deviations/additions

Operational Environment

Status
colourYellow
titleDRAFT

Info
titleTrace
SWIM-DEFN-130
Info
titleWorking notes

SAT 2022-11-11:

The service will focus on what the AISP makes available to the next intended user. Therefore, it will not cover A3SG-IER-02 Aerodrome Mapping Data Exchange. This will be looked at later and as a different service.
operational environmentoperational needs

Stakeholders operating in the global air Air traffic management system have the need for graphical representations of aeronautical data. This facilitates the safe, economical and efficient execution of their duties both in planning and during operations. There is a need for aeronautical aerodrome maps in support of integrated digital briefings. The maps can be used to ensure a common situation awareness on which to notify changes e.g. in the availability of the aerodrome infrastructureis defined as the "dynamic, integrated management of air traffic and airspace including air traffic services, airspace management and air traffic flow management - safely, economically and efficiently - through the provision of facilities and seamless services in collaboration with all parties and involving airborne and ground-based functions". It is provided by the air traffic management system that, amongst other things, relies on the collaborative integration of information and services.

The system needs high quality aeronautical data in order to operate.

Stakeholders operating in the global air traffic management system have the need for graphical representations of aeronautical data. This facilitates the safe, economical and efficient execution of their duties both in planning and during operations. There is a need for aeronautical aerodrome maps in support of integrated digital briefings. The maps can be used to ensure a common situation awareness on which to notify changes e.g. in the availability of the aerodrome infrastructure.

... for ground users. Not intended for in-cockpit use.

This service satisfies this need by offering aeronautical data as regulated by ICAO Annex 15 - Aeronautical Information Services. The scope of the aeronautical data satisfies the EU Implementing Regulation 2021/116 - Common Project One.

The aeronautical data is also used in other systems such as those used for surface management at aerodrome. A complete list of these is available as a High level description of the service offer.


capabilities

The service provides aeronautical aerodrome maps based on service consumer requests (for example, for a specified geographical area or based on a specific data layer). The maps have standardised / harmonised symbols and annotations.

information exchange requirements

Service Functions

Status
colourYellow
titleDRAFT

Info
titleTrace
SWIM-DEFN-140
service functions


functionname

discover the layers that are available

descriptionA mechanism by which the consumer will know which data is available for the map; which layers.
real-world effectService consumer knows the content offered by the service.
functionname

get map

descriptionA mechanism to specify which layers to include in the map based on their location and/or attributes and how to style them.
real-world effectService consumer receives the requested map.
functionname

get map based on filters

descriptionA mechanism to specify conditions (queries) on the layers to include in the map.
real-world effectService consumer receives the requested map.
functionname

get map based on temporal filter

description

A mechanism to specify the temporality conditions for the map. (Valid for a certain time, etc.)

real-world effectService consumer receives the requested map.

Service Access and Use Conditions

Status
titleTBD

Info
titleTrace
SWIM-DEFN-150

service access and use conditions



legal constraints


8.3.10: worth mentioning is related to the legal framework for data distribution. To really achieve all benefits from digital data distribution, all aspects related to copyright, use rights of data and liabilities need to be clearly stated.

service policies

business policy

TBD

operational policy

TBD

technical policy

TBD

service consumption constraints


TBD

Security Constraints

Status
titleTBD

Info
titleTrace
SWIM-DEFN-160

security constraints



authentication

Consumer side authentication: TBD

Provider side authentication: Authentication is required

authorisation


confidentiality


integrity


Quality of Service

Status
titleTBD

Info
titleTrace
SWIM-DEFN-180

quality of service

performance

capacity


response time<= 1 second
Time for
Transmission
PJ15-11: <= 1 second
reliability

availability

>= 99.95 %

recoverability
security

confidentiality


integrity>= 99.999 %

Quality of Data

Status
colourRed
titleWORKING

Info
titleTrace
SWIM-DEFN-185
quality of data

Source of Information

Status
colourRed
titleWORKING

Info
titleTrace
SWIM-DEFN-190

source of information

sourceAIRPORT_OPERATOR

Service Validation Information

Status
titleTBD

Info
titleTrace
SWIM-DEFN-200

service validation information

prototypingThe service was prototyped in SESAR

Application Message Exchange Pattern

Status
colourRed
titleWORKING

Info
titleTrace
SWIM-DEFN-210

application message exchange pattern

SYNCHRONOUS_REQUEST_REPLY

Service Behaviour

Status
titleTBD

Info
titleTrace
SWIM-DEFN-220

service behaviour

typical behaviour
8.3.10: The AeronauticalInformationMap service is stateless; the diagram below depicts the simple service dynamic behaviour.

Service Monitoring

Status
titleTBD

Info
titleTrace
SWIM-DEFN-230

service monitoring

There is no expectation that a service monitoring mechanism is made available to service consumers.

Service Interfaces

Status
titleTBD


Info
titleTrace
SWIM-DEFN-240

service interfaces

interfacename

PJ15-11: AccessMapService

8.3.10: AccessMapService

description

PJ15-11: AeronauticalInformationMapService access map interface. ISO 19128:2005 Geographic information - Web map server interface

8.3.10: The service interface is designed to be compatible with the ISO "IS 19128:2005 Geographic information - Web map server interface" standard.

provider/consumer side

SWIM TI Profile and Interface Bindings

Status
colourYellow
titleDRAFT


Info
titleTrace
SWIM-DEFN-250, SWIM-DEFN-255

SWIM TI profile and interface bindings





profile name

EUROCONTROL Specification for SWIM Technical Infrastructure Yellow Profile

profile version

1.1

selected service interface bindingWS_LIGHT
selected network interface binding
supported optional requirementsThe OGC Web Map Service 1.3.0 Interface Standard is used in the service implementation including all standardised operations for a Queryable WMS.

Service Interface Protocols and Data Format

Status
titleTBD

Info
titleTrace
SWIM-DEFN-260

service interface protocols and data format





transport / messaging protocols


data format
Info

This is captured at Service Message level (see below).

Service Operations

Status
titleTBD

Info
titleTrace
SWIM-DEFN-270

Service operations







operation


operation name


description


messages


operation


operation name


description


messages


Service Messages

Status
colourRed
titleWORKING

Info
titleTrace
SWIM-DEFN-280
Info
titleWorking notes

SAT 2022-12-13:

There is no need to consider the data as this is covered by the feature access service.

There is a need to look at how the content of the map is styled: 

  • SEAG-10 looked at symbology
  • Annex 4 symbology not enough
  • Make it look like Annex 14?

.. we can also say that the symbology language uses a standard e.g. SLD.

service messages





message

name

Aerodrome Map

descriptionGraphical format e.g. raster or vector.
typeOut
data formatGIF, JPEG...
message

name


description
type
data format

Information Definition (Minimum) and (Extended)

Status
colourYellow
titleDRAFT


Info
titleTrace

SWIM-DEFN-290, SWIM-DEFN-300

information definition

The service offers layers based on features defined in the Aeronautical Information Exchange Model (AIXM 5.1.1). See Information aspects of the service.

Filter Encoding

Status
colourRed
titleWORKING

Info
titleTrace

SWIM-DEFN-310

filter encoding

The service sorts the data based on layers. The layers are based on the AMD features as given on Information aspects of the service. The features have a geographical footprint.

The service offers a filter based on the ICAO location indicator of an aerodrome.

The service supports spatial, temporal and logical filtering based on (subset of the) the operators defined in the OGC Filter Encoding 2.0 Encoding Standard (equivalent to ISO 19143 - Geographic Information - Filter encoding).

The temporal extension (WFS-TE) is used to support advanced temporal filtering.

Machine-Readable Service Interface Definition

Status
titleTBD

Info
titleTrace

SWIM-DEFN-320

machine-readable service interface definition

reference

Model View

Status
titleTBD

Info
titleTrace

SWIM-DEFN-330

model view

reference

Abbreviations and Acronyms

Status
titleTBD

Info
titleTrace
SWIM-DEFN-350
abbreviations and acronyms


abbreviationcodeSWIM

termSystem Wide Information Management
abbreviationcode

term